Output 32f9429b2aa14fae6aa82bd32c180616f156321c7ac7150dfd63ce34f9b58f40:1

value
274996
script pubkey
OP_0 OP_PUSHBYTES_20 cfbc3688efb967eae6be3f6957893998fe0bac15
address
bc1qe77rdz80h9n74e478a540zfenrlqhtq44gf9dr
transaction
32f9429b2aa14fae6aa82bd32c180616f156321c7ac7150dfd63ce34f9b58f40
confirmations
49466
spent
true